VGR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

265 of the 6,859 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vector Group Ltd. (VGR)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$1.16B — up 9.9% from $1.05B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 36 funds opened new VGR positions and 26 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 86 added to existing stakes and 87 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$16.5M. The largest seller was Teacher Retirement System of Texas, cutting an estimated $5.7M.
